Void (Arabic: وينن) is a 2013 Lebanese drama film written by Georges Khabbaz and directed by seven different directors, who are all graduates from Notre Dame University.[1] The film was nominated as the Lebanese entry for the Best Foreign Language Film at the 88th Academy Awards but it was not selected.[2]
